Pete Carroll fires Tom McMahon

Pete Carroll fires Tom McMahon

There are starting to be consequences for the las Vegas Raiders’ poor start to the 2024 season under first-year head coach Pete Carroll.

The team has fired special teams coach Tom McMahon according to several reports. NFL media was the first to report it.

The Raiders’ special teams has been dreadful this season.

Their 10-7 loss at Denver on Thursday night was helped fueled by a blocked punt that setup the game-winning field goal and a missed Daniel Carlson field goal with less than five minutes to go.

Lifeless Raiders offense against Denver Broncos puts Chip Kelly on hot seat

Lifeless Raiders offense against Denver Broncos puts Chip Kelly on hot seat

Another week, another loss and another miserable performance from the Las Vegas Raiders’ offense on Thursday Night Football against the Denver Broncos. With the Raiders putting up just seven points in Week 10, it’s only right to begin the winners and losers column by calling out the offensive coordinator.

LOSER: Chip Kelly

Raiders-Broncos Thursday Night Football what they’re saying, Chip Kelly taking heat

Raiders-Broncos Thursday Night Football what they’re saying, Chip Kelly taking heat

The Las Vegas Raiders have played nine games during the 2025 season and have scored more than 20 points three times, and just once in their last five tries. Additionally, with the 10-7 loss to the Denver Broncos on Thursday Night Football, the Raiders have been held to single digits four times. What’s even more frustrating is that Las Vegas’ offense was coming off its performance of the season, putting up 29 points against the Jacksonville Jaguars.

Las Vegas Raiders guard Jackson Power-Johnson is out for game

Las Vegas Raiders guard Jackson Power-Johnson is out for game

The Las Vegas Raiders are up early against the Denver Broncos, with the offensive line playing better than expected. However, that situation ended quickly on a third-down sack against Geno Smith.

Raiders guard Jackson Powers-Johnson suffered an ankle injury during the pass play. He limped off the field and was sent quickly to the locker room on a cart. Powers-Johnson was having a good game and helped Ashton Jeanty score a touchdown on a key block that gave him room for the score. Powers-Johnson is questionable to return. Raider Nation gains confidence heading into Thursday Night

The Las Vegas Raiders are having a quick turnaround this week, playing on Thursday Night against the Denver Broncos. There were already changes to the roster with the trade of Jakobi Meyers to their previous opponent, the Jacksonville Jaguars.

John Spytek was able to acquire a fourth and sixth-round pick for Meyers. It gives the Raiders a total of 10 draft picks heading into the 2026 NFL draft, with plenty of ammunition to rebuild the roster. With three fourth-round picks, the Raiders have the flexibility to move around as well.
